## Problem

The per-service logs pages (e.g. `/project/[ref]/logs/auth-logs`)
crashed with `RangeError: Invalid time value` (Sentry issue 7580074952).
`calcChartStart` guarded `iso_timestamp_start` only against falsy
values, so a truthy-but-unparseable timestamp (a malformed value in the
URL query params) produced an Invalid Date, which propagated through
`.add()` and threw when `startOffset.toISOString()` was called.

The bug is on the legacy (non-OTEL) chart query path. The OTEL bucket
helper had the same unguarded pattern; it did not crash but could skew
the chart bucket size.

## Fix

Validate parsed timestamps with `dayjs().isValid()` and fall back to
now, matching the existing empty-param behavior. Applied to both
`calcChartStart` (legacy) and `otelChartTruncFn` (OTEL).

- Valid params produce identical output (existing tests unaffected)
- Empty params still fall back to now
- Malformed input no longer throws

Added regression tests to `Logs.utils.test.ts` and
`Logs.utils.otel.test.ts`.

## How to test

- Run the logs unit tests: `pnpm test:studio` (or target
`Logs.utils.test.ts` and `Logs.utils.otel.test.ts`)
- In the dashboard, open a service logs page with a malformed timestamp
in the URL, e.g. `/project/<ref>/logs/auth-logs?its=not-a-date`
- Expected result: the page renders without crashing and the chart falls
back to the default (now-based) time range
